Great Ryburgh is a village located in Norfolk, England, at the coordinates 52.80823, 0.90097. It is situated approximately 3 miles east of the town of Fakenham, lying within the picturesque countryside of East Anglia. Great Ryburgh operates under the timezone Europe/London, which is UTC+0 during standard time and UTC+1 during daylight saving time.

The village is primarily known for its rural charm and historic architecture, including St. Andrew’s Church, which reflects local ecclesiastical heritage. Great Ryburgh’s significance in the region stems from its community and proximity to the scenic River Wensum, offering residents and visitors an opportunity to engage with Norfolk’s natural beauty while being close to larger towns for amenities.

Timezone in Great Ryburgh

Great Ryburgh is located in the Europe/London timezone, which operates on a standard time of UTC+0. During daylight saving time, which typically runs from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the offset changes to UTC+1. This means that clocks are set forward by one hour in the spring and set back again in the autumn.

For someone in the United States, the time difference varies significantly depending on the specific state. For example, Eastern Standard Time is UTC-5, making Great Ryburgh five hours ahead during standard time and six hours ahead during daylight saving time. Practical Information for Visitors

Great Ryburgh is a charming village located in Norfolk, England. The nearest airport is Norwich International Airport, approximately 20 miles away, which offers limited domestic flights. For train travel, the closest railway stations are in Fakenham and King’s Lynn, both of which provide connections to major cities.

Local buses can also be a convenient option for reaching Great Ryburgh from surrounding towns. The weather in Great Ryburgh generally features a temperate maritime climate, with warm summers and cool winters. Average temperatures in summer range from 15 to 22 degrees Celsius, while winter temperatures can drop to around 1 to 5 degrees Celsius.

The best time to visit is during late spring and early summer, from May to July, when the weather is mild and the countryside is in full bloom.
